Minority Business Highlight: DanceWorks Indy

Founded in 2019, DanceWorks Indy is an adult dance and fitness studio in the heart of Indianapolis.

DanceWorks Indy’s current owner, Gabby Brock, purchased the studio from founder Kerry Kapaku in July 2024. However, the studio remains committed to its mission of providing affordable dance and fitness classes for adults of all ages and abilities.

Brock, who specializes in PBT (processing ballet technique) ballet, tap and conditioning, currently dances and performs with Ballet Initiative and serves on the Indy Dance Council Marketing Advisory Board.

“The first of its kind in the city, DanceWorks Indy is a studio built around the idea that dance works for everybody and every body,” the website states. “Whether you are looking for a new hobby, returning to an old passion or seeking new ways to cultivate a healthy lifestyle, we have something for you!”

The studio offers a variety of beginner to advanced dance and fitness classes, including ballet, PBT, tap, musical theatre, hip hop, contemporary and modern, jazz, heels, K-pop, 305 fitness, swerk, circuit conditioning and yoga. Private lessons are also offered upon request.

DanceWorks Indy is a drop-in studio, which means participants never have to sign up for an entire month or session of classes. Guests can choose when, how often and which classes they attend and even purchase class packages and memberships through the mobile app.
